Problem

Existing systems fail to effectively identify and prioritize offers for call agents to pitch to customers and measure personnel performance in call center organizations, lacking efficient methods to determine and improve performance metrics.

Innovation Solution

The Next Best Action (NBA) management system calculates an Inbound Campaign Agent Performance Index (ICAPI) by combining usage-oriented and sales-oriented key performance indicators (KPIs), using a weighted portion of both to determine priority scores for offers and display performance metrics to agents, enhancing offer prioritization and agent performance evaluation.

AI summary

The Next Best Action (NBA) management system and method is a real time decision solution usable in multiple industries, including Telco industry. The NBA system identify offers for call agents to pitch to customers, calculate and allow call center organizations and agents to view performance analytics, including an Inbound Campaign Agent Performance Index (ICAPI) for each agent. The NBA system uses usage oriented key performance indicators (KPIs) and sales oriented KPIs to add a weighted portion of the usage oriented KPIs and the sales oriented KPIs to calculate the ICAPI for each agent.
